Transaction 5b86e39498e6e7807bbd34b11ae6acd4636f9526ac1cf653769ecc35e5bdcf82

3 Input
1 Outputs
  • 5b86e39498e6e7807bbd34b11ae6acd4636f9526ac1cf653769ecc35e5bdcf82:0
  • value  314252
    address  bc1q8usp7p5fms6yeyfzxdkyrgfv23v8wxtpnceyft